Hey fork pros:

I'm in the middle of rebuilding a set of 2004 9sl forks for my fiance's Lightning. I have a 2003 Lightning manual and there is no info specific to the low model.

First question:
Type E fork oil(that's what is stock, right?)- I read conflicting info out there...is it 5w or 10w??

Second question:
How much oil to put into the low" model forks? Standard calls for 8 oz or 4.57 inches from the top....can I use the same measurement from the top? Or is there different amounts and measurements out there that are "official" for the low models?

OK, with regards to oil weight.
IIRC the stock oil is 5W the heavy is 10W and the heavy duty is 15W.
When using H-D, I use the heavy or the heavy duty, just because I like a stiff front end.
The 5W will work nicely.

When I replaced mine with 10W I had to back off the dampening quite a bit, to get the suspension back where I like it. This leads me to believe that the 5 weight or at least something lighter than 10 is a better choice.
